DISCUSSION:

The Humboldt County Department of Health and Human Services - Public Health currently collaborates with local health care providers to perform COVID-19 surveillance testing as part of its participation in the California Department of Public Health’s Community Sentinel COVID-19 Surveillance Program.  Surveillance testing of mildly symptomatic or asymptomatic individuals helps determine true prevalence of disease within the community which informs response efforts.

 

The attached work order agreement with Heluna Health will allow DHHS - Public Health to be reimbursed for COVID-19 surveillance testing services provided as part of the Community Sentinel COVID-19 Surveillance Program for the period of August 1, 2021 through June 30, 2022.  It should be noted that the attached work order agreement with Heluna Health comes to the Board after the start date thereof due to inadvertent delays that occurred during the contract development process.

 

Accordingly, DHHS - Public Health recommends that the Board approve, and authorize the DHHS - Public Health Director, or a designee thereof, to execute, the attached work order agreement with Heluna Health regarding the provision of COVID-19 surveillance testing services for the period of August 1, 2021 through June 30, 2022.  It is also recommended that the Board authorize the DHHS - Public Health Director, or a designee thereof, to execute any and all amendments to, and any other documents directly associated with, the attached work order agreement with Heluna Health, after review and approval by County Counsel, Risk Management and the County Administrative Office, in order to avoid any unnecessary delays in the provision of needed COVID-19 surveillance testing services.

 

FINANCIAL IMPACT:

The attached work order agreement with Heluna Health will allow DHHS - Public Health to receive up to $250,000 for surveillance testing services provided during the period of August 1, 2021 through July 31, 2022.  The attached supplemental budget will allow for additional revenue and expenditure appropriations related to the attached work order agreement with Heluna Health in the amount of $250,000 to be included in the budget for DHHS - Public Health Emergency Preparedness budget unit 1175-455.  Approval of the attached work order agreement with Heluna Health will not impact the Humboldt County General Fund.
